More About Dharamshala Tourism
Dharamshala is a picturesque town nestled in the foothills of the Himalayas in Himachal Pradesh, India. The town attracts tourists from all over the world due to its unique blend of culture, spirituality, and adventure tourism opportunities. One of the main attractions of Dharamshala is its rich Tibetan culture and history, which is evident in its architecture, food, and traditions.
The town is home to a large Tibetan community, including the Dalai Lama, and is a hub for Tibetan Buddhism in India. Visitors can explore the various monasteries and temples in the area, including the Namgyal Monastery and Tsuglagkhang Complex, which is the Dalai Lama's official residence. The town also hosts a number of cultural events and festivals throughout the year, including the Tibetan New Year, Losar, and the International Himalayan Festival.
Dharamshala is also known for its vibrant food scene, which offers a range of local and international cuisines. Tibetan food is a highlight of the local food scene and visitors can try traditional dishes such as momos (dumplings) and thukpa (noodle soup) at local eateries. The town also has a number of cafes and restaurants that serve international cuisines, including Italian, Israeli, and Korean food.
Adventure tourism is another major draw for visitors to Dharamshala. The town is surrounded by lush forests, trekking trails, and scenic camping sites, making it an ideal base for outdoor activities such as hiking, camping, and rock climbing. The nearby Dhauladhar range offers some of the best trekking opportunities in the region, with routes ranging from easy day hikes to challenging multi-day treks.
In addition to its cultural and adventure tourism opportunities, Dharamshala is also a popular destination for spiritual seekers. The town's serene environment and spiritual significance make it an ideal location for meditation and yoga retreats. Visitors can participate in guided meditation sessions and yoga classes at local ashrams and wellness centers.
